At 38, Finnish ice hockey icon Jenni Hiirikoski is on the road to recovery, after undergoing a crucial catheter ablation for heart arrhythmia in Stockholm. On social media, she praised the medical professionals who treated her and expressed her fervent desire to don her skates once again.

Absence from the World Stage

Hiirikoski had anticipated representing Finland’s Women’s National Team at the World Championships this year. However, her ongoing health challenges necessitated her withdrawal from this high-profile event.

Diverse Struggles & Expert Opinions

She openly discussed her six-month health ordeal, which began with a post-holiday infection. The resulting complications demanded numerous medical consultations, leading her to seek a comprehensive understanding of her condition. Both physically and emotionally, the journey has been grueling.

Maintaining Athletic Identity

The emotional weight of her situation was evident, as she spoke about reconciling her identity as an elite athlete amid her temporary departure from the sport. This prolonged hiatus, coupled with the inability to support teammates in crucial matches, has been a source of significant distress.
